Opra - Visits Stats

35 4 7 0
Visit Id Visitor Id User Date (UTC) Location IP
296554941
22 Dec, 2025, 14:58:29 47.128.111.254
296019656
20 Dec, 2025, 10:38:31 146.174.168.126
295450833
18 Dec, 2025, 08:55:56
US,Manhattan
216.73.216.171
293923839
12 Dec, 2025, 06:05:49 185.191.171.2
293459240
09 Dec, 2025, 15:49:36
US,Manhattan
85.208.96.198
293198465
08 Dec, 2025, 10:27:35 44.205.120.22
292949809
07 Dec, 2025, 06:57:52 188.18.74.195
Page 1 of 1. (Total: 7 Items)